MELITARY SECRETS

FAMOUS LETTER FORGERY. 9 ——

1 LEIPZIG, January 29. The famous? Zinovicff letter, which figured in the last general election in Britain cropped up on resumption of the trial io£ Johann Sehreck, charged with betraying German military secrets to a foreign power. Karl Bertens, a German pacifist liv-

ing at Geneva as a political fugitive, i was granted safe conduct and immunity from arrest in order to attend, and created a sensation when he said that a Polish spy named Paciorkovski, Employed at the Embassy in Berlin, forged the Zinovieff letter. Schreck was then living in the same boarding house as the Pole and helped him with the updrawing of the letter while committing his own forgeries.
